Método IWICBitmapCodecInfo::GetFileExtensions (wincodec.h)
Recupera uma lista delimitada por vírgulas das extensões de nome de arquivo associadas ao codec.
Sintaxe
HRESULT GetFileExtensions(
[in] UINT cchFileExtensions,
[in, out] WCHAR *wzFileExtensions,
[in, out] UINT *pcchActual
);
Parâmetros
[in] cchFileExtensions
Tipo: UINT
O tamanho do buffer de extensão de nome de arquivo. Use 0
na primeira chamada para determinar o tamanho necessário do buffer.
[in, out] wzFileExtensions
Tipo: WCHAR*
Recebe uma lista delimitada por vírgulas de extensões de nome de arquivo associadas ao codec. Use NULL
na primeira chamada para determinar o tamanho necessário do buffer.
[in, out] pcchActual
Tipo: UINT*
O tamanho real do buffer necessário para recuperar todas as extensões de nome de arquivo associadas ao codec.
Retornar valor
Tipo: HRESULT
Se o método for bem-sucedido, ele retornará S_OK. Caso contrário, ele retornará um código de erro HRESULT.
Comentários
A extensão padrão para um codificador de imagem é o primeiro item na lista de extensões retornadas.
O padrão de uso para esse método é um processo de duas chamadas.
A primeira chamada recupera o tamanho do buffer necessário para recuperar o número de versão de gerenciamento de cores completo chamando-o com cchFileExtensions definido 0
como e wzFileExtensions definido NULL
como .
Essa chamada define pcchActual para o tamanho do buffer necessário.
Depois que o tamanho do buffer necessário for determinado, uma segunda chamada GetFileExtensions com cchFileExtensions definida como o tamanho do buffer e wzFileExtensions definido como um buffer do tamanho apropriado recuperará os formatos de pixel.
Requisitos
Requisito | Valor |
---|---|
Cliente mínimo com suporte | Windows XP com SP2, Windows Vista [aplicativos da área de trabalho | Aplicativos UWP] |
Servidor mínimo com suporte | Windows Server 2008 [aplicativos da área de trabalho | Aplicativos UWP] |
Plataforma de Destino | Windows |
Cabeçalho | wincodec.h |
Biblioteca | Windowscodecs.lib |